Kim So-eun
Kim So-eun (김소은) is a prominent South Korean actress celebrated for her impactful performances on both television and film. She gained widespread recognition for her supporting role in the hit drama *Boys Over Flowers*, which significantly boosted her career and introduced her to a larger audience. Following this breakthrough, Kim showcased her versatility in a variety of genres through roles in series such as *A Good Day for the Wind to Blow*, where she captivated viewers with her charm.
Her impressive body of work also includes notable performances in *A Thousand Kisses*, where she demonstrated her ability to tackle complex emotional narratives, and *Liar Game*, a thrilling series that found a dedicated fan base. Additionally, Kim starred in the fantasy drama *Scholar Who Walks the Night*, further solidifying her status as a talented actress capable of bringing diverse characters to life.
